Output 90ea42f3150463b7e210cf6e3a188b2346f1063875417fe18562f2c8c71377bd:2

value
578359185
script pubkey
OP_0 OP_PUSHBYTES_20 2043f7ed8564bfb600a7676ea210c77745318e2d
address
tb1qyppl0mv9vjlmvq98vah2yyx8waznrr3dtp5gfk
transaction
90ea42f3150463b7e210cf6e3a188b2346f1063875417fe18562f2c8c71377bd
spent
true